What is CART stock seasonality?
Stock seasonality is the tendency of a stock to perform in a similar way during the same period each year. By analysing Maplebear Inc.'s price history across many years, SeasonalityX identifies recurring calendar windows — exact start and end dates — where CART has repeatedly risen (bullish) or fallen (bearish). Each pattern is scored by its win rate and average return so you can judge how reliable and how strong it has been.
